If you’re wondering how to get there, you have several good choices. Most travelers start their journey in Urumqi, Bole, or Yining. You can pick a bus, train, or even a private driver. Many people love the flexibility of self-driving around Sayram Lake, but shuttle buses also make things easy if you want to relax and enjoy the view.
Here’s a quick travel guide table to help you compare your options:
Transport Option | Departure City | Distance | Travel Time | Cost |
|---|---|---|---|---|
Bus | Bole City | 100 km | 2 hours | ¥30 |
Bus | Yining City | 165 km | 3.5 hours | ¥49 |
Self-Drive | Bole City | 100 km | 2 hours | N/A |
Self-Drive | Yining City | 165 km | 3 hours | N/A |
High-Speed Train | Urumqi | N/A | 6 hours | N/A |
Normal Train | Various Cities | N/A | 6 hours | N/A |
You can catch a bus from Bole or Yining. The ride from Bole takes about two hours and costs ¥30. If you leave from Yining, expect a 3.5-hour trip for ¥49. Sayram Lake sits at about 2,071 meters above sea level. Most people feel fine, but it’s smart to spend a day in Urumqi or another lower city first. Drink water, rest, and avoid heavy exercise when you arrive. This travel guide recommends taking it slow so you can enjoy every moment.

You need a ticket to enter Sayram Lake. The ticket price depends on your age and if you want to use the shuttle bus. Here’s a quick look at the options:
Ticket Type | Price (CNY) | Notes |
|---|---|---|
Adult ticket | 70 | Standard admission |
Ticket + shuttle bus (round trip) | 145 | Includes shuttle service |
Half-price for students/seniors | 35 | Valid ID required |
Free entry for children under 1.2m | 0 | No charge for children under this height |
Free entry for seniors aged 70+ | 0 | No charge for seniors aged 70 and above |
Hours of operation | N/A | 08:00–23:00 (overnight camping permitted) |

You can buy tickets at the entrance or ask your tour guide to help. The shuttle bus makes it easy to get around the lake, especially if you want to see more spots in one day.
Sayram Lake sits high in the mountains. The weather changes fast, so you need to pack smart. Here’s a table to help you get ready for each season:
Season | Packing Recommendations |
|---|---|
Spring/Summer | Windproof and waterproof jacket, warm mid-layer (fleece), long pants, waterproof and slip-resistant shoes. |
Autumn | Light down jacket, wool sweaters, thermal underwear, hats, and gloves (after October). |
Winter | Thick down coat, waterproof snow boots, wool socks, face mask, snow goggles, low-temp protection for electronics. |
Tip: Always bring windproof clothing. The wind can feel strong and cold, even in summer.

You will meet Kazakh families and other locals around Sayram Lake. People here value respect and kindness. When you visit a yurt, take off your shoes before entering. Accept tea or snacks with both hands as a sign of thanks.
Try local foods like nang (flatbread), lamb skewers, and salty milk tea. You can find these dishes at small stalls or during festivals. You can choose the best plan for your travel style. Families often start at the East Gate for easy access and great views. The circular road around the lake is 90 km long. It takes about 5-6 hours to drive around. Solo travelers like sightseeing and eco-friendly activities. Groups enjoy exploring the Silk Road’s northern route and meeting local Mongols and Kazakhs.
